I get an edition every month. Unfortunately, I don't get to finish one until the next one shows up.

Is it possible to allow a subscriber to

  • pause a subscription
  • choose the frequency of shipments. For example, once every 2 months, OR once every quarter.

The articles are not going away anywhere. So choosing the inflow would be great.

P.S. I realize that none of these options are perhaps good for business in the short term, but this would add to the user experience.

Hey,
I've been meaning to do this for a while.

You can already pause your subscription.

I had a very complicated way of deciding if I should print you an edition each month, but then I realised that I can just look to see if you've paid in stripe or not. This means that I can start to offer subscriptions with different periods. I was thinking monthly and quarterly to start with. What do you think?
